20580, What companies make performance clutches for our 420A's? Posted by bonecupidboze, Apr-25-02 04:15 PM
I am looking for an aftermarket clutch kit for my car and have found some from Centerforce and Clutchmaters but are there any other companies that carry or make performance clutches for our cars? I heard that the 95 non-turbo Eclipses have a different clutch set then the 96 to 99 so that means that the 95's don't have modular clutches but only the 96 to 99, am I rite? Where can find better deals on a clutch kit for my 96 Eclipse RS-T? Thanks for the help guys.
|
20581, RE: What companies make performance clutches for our 420A's? Posted by Super20G, Apr-25-02 04:43 PM
your best bet is getting a clutchmasters, they are the best made clutches for our trannys I have found, you can convert to a non-modular design, you can get a pressure plate and clutch disk, and a lightened flywheel if you like, it will be more expensive BUT the next time you need a clutch, you wont have to buy the whole modular unit, so you'll come out cheaper.
